04/05 4.6 2 valve BBK CAI
Found out the hard way after ordering two diffrent ones that BBK doesn't make a cold air intake for my truck. Aparently K&N does but am afraid it too will not be right. Can anyone help me with this.

Perform the Gotts mod; save your money on a CAI, as they don't provide any huge gains over the already stock CAI you have (the stock one already draws good cool air from the front via it's snorkel stuffed into the drivers side fender to draw its air).

The gotts mod eliminates the slightly restrictive horn type snorkel with a piece of 3 inch PVC tube. Easy, cheap, and affective.
